None that I know of, but I don't think EOS is supposed to be thought of as currency. My understanding is that EOS will work like Ethereum's gas, that runs smart contracts and dapps, except that the user will not be responsible for burning a certain amount of gas per use, instead the developer deposits EOS (that is not burned, but is held) for as long as the smart contract or dapp is active, thus allowing users to interact for free. At least, that's how I understand it.
